Charlton Athletic’s 2-1 win against Barnsley on Saturday could prove to be massive for their season.
Thanks to that result, Lee Bowyer’s side are now four points away from the relegation zone, sitting 19th in the Championship table.

It was goals from Lyle Taylor and Andre Green that won the game for the Addicks, but Dillon Phillips is also getting plenty of credit for the positive result.
With the game in the balance, Phillips made a superb stop to deny Mads Juel Andersen from getting the equaliser.
The Danish defender rose above Josh Cullen, but Phillips got down to his right brilliantly to claw the ball away from the line, before Barnsley’s follow-up hit the post and went out of play.

He was congratulated by his teammates immediately after making the stop, and there were also plenty of plaudits from fans for the “unbelievable save”.
There was also wider praise for the influence he has had for Charlton across the campaign in general.
He has been an everpresent in the side, starting all 30 of the Addicks’ games, averaging 3.5 saves per game, with one fan suggesting he has “consistently kept us in games”.
One fan even declared that “if this lad doesn’t get Player of the Year we riot”, showing just how impressed they have been by his performances.
